Okay, this is whacked. Photographs printed on grass. No, it does not involve tiny hedge clippers, nor a robotic lawn mower. Taking advantage of ‘the light sensitivity of seedling grass and its ability to record complex photographic images,’ these artists are creating site installations of photos captured on grass seedlings. These are serious artists – their work is, for example, on display at Boston’s Isabella Stewart Gardner Museum.
